Best workflow for animated stroke illustration
So my project is to have a chalkboard that magically draws images on itself. I am using AE CS5 (no vector paint 🙁 )
These images are often quite complex so using paths is pretty out of the question.
My current solution is to use paint. My first issue with paint is that unlike flash, there is no smooth feature, so if I draw something with the monitor window zoomed out, and then zoom in, even though the paint is a vector, the path I’ve drawn is stairsteppy.
The second issue I have is that while its awesome to choose the “write-on” drop down so the line automatically animates itself the fact that it does not jump to the end of the line animation to start the new line, makes it really frustrating to draw something with multiple lines as the lines disappear as soon as they are drawn.
Is there a way to have AE automatically jump to the end of you’re last line to draw the new one? Or if I keep the setting to “constant” does someone know of an expression I could use to make all the line timelines animate to %100 within a certain time? And then the question would be is, is there a way to achieve the equivalent of “sequence layers” with these strokes?
